Its more satisfying to be at the receiving end.



               I was just reading the blog post from one of my favorite author Preeti shenoy, which had stressed on ‘learning to take the things”. It came to my mind that, in our life many a times we give a lot of value to few persons. 

               They are kind of very much important to us no matter what! There are numerous reasons on why that person is important to us; it might be, because of the respect, or love and care or a secret crush!

               The importance goes to such an extent that we forget to realize that we are losing our own value in the process of making them important.

               We start to like the things they like, we do the things which they like to do, and almost all of our way of life goes according to the liking of that other person.

               For some period of time we feel like it’s a good thing that’s happening, but at a certain point, we would feel like we have lost our own individuality.

               We feel like we are giving the best we can to that person and we don’t even get a proper attention from them. Even though we are hurt at some point of time, we don’t express it to them in fear of hurting or losing them.

                We have got our own individuality. Yes! Every person we respect, love and care are important ones in our life, but if we don’t express them that we are hurt by their behavior, it continues for ever.

                It’s ok to demand a little more respect for our individuality. After all we too are something special. There is no point in giving everything and not taking back.

Learn and get used to be important too. There is a little more inner satisfaction to be in the receiving end after all!
